Mon Sept 19 – Block Island Jumbo Porgies & Knothead Sea Bass

Capt Dave reports a good day of fishing today on the Viking Starship. We started the morning fishing in the shallow waters close in to Block Island where we had some mixed sizes of Porgies and SeaBass ranging from small to medium with a few keeper Striped Bass that fit the slot size. We then worked our way offshore into the deeper water where we found some real trophies. It was a slow pick, but we had some large sized Porgies and some big SeaBass. The first place pool winner went to Harry Alexander from the Bronx with a 2.8 lb Porgy. The edible pool winner went to Vicktor Hugo with a 4 lb SeaBass. Sun Sept 18 – Block Island Jumbo Porgies & Knothead Sea Bass

Capt Dave reports a tougher day on the Viking Starship. The conditions were difficult with the wind making it rough out there. We made a bunch of moves to all of our usual spots and we had mostly Porgies today. It took some patience but everyone pretty much had their limits of nice size Porgies and a few Sea Bass each. Sea bassing was tougher today, but what we found were mostly keepers. We also had a couple of Cod. The first place pool winner was Juan Cautla from Bronx, NY with a 4 lb Porgy. The edible pool winner was Mr. Park from Bayside, NY with a 4 lb Sea Bass. There were no pictures today because of the conditions. We will be sailing again tomorrow at 5AM.
